2018 Discovery Cube’s Annual Pumpkin Launch
Pumpkin Launch is an all ages, FREE community event that invites guests to come onto a university campus and participate in a fun-filled STEM (science, technology, engineering, math) festival. The headlining event invites local engineer clubs and student Pumpkin Launch contestants to use the principles of STEM to build trebuchet machines that send pumpkins high in the sky and towards large targets lining the field – sometimes more than 50 yards! The team with the highest score wins the coveted Pumpkin Launch trophy.
In typical Discovery Cube fashion, guests can become an engineer for the day by making, building and testing their own launchers at the hands-on learning encounters and STEM festival, as well as enjoy some of Orange County’s best food trucks.
